    after xls(contains english values and Thai values) saved as csv file, Thai value turn to ?

    when I was trying to save a xls document(contains Thai values and english values) to csv in excel 2010. All the Thai values turn to question mark.
    After search a bit in the google,I found some posts advice me to save as unicode plan text first, then save the plan text to ANSI text then open the ansi text in excel.
    However when I in the step to save unicode plan text to ansi plan text in the note pad, there is warning message says 'This file contains characters in Unicode format which will be lost if you save this file as an ANSI encoded text file'

    Please kindly advice the solution.
